Need some help guys

Looking to put a system into my car and I'm lost. I use to be big into car audio and got out of it for awhile but now so many things have changed. What I'm looking at doing right now is changing the stock head unit out which is a in-dash cd changer. I'm also looking at adding either one or two 12" sub woofers to the trunk.

So far this is what I've found;

1. Alpine CDA-9883 CD Receiver
2. Kicker Comp VR 07CVR124 12" Dual 4-Ohm Voice Coil Sub
3. Q-Logic QLH-1.0012SS Single 12" Hatch/Trunk Box-Vol=1.0 cubic


So from there I'm lost as to what it would take to push this sub, and I may add a second sub to it so the amp needs to be big enough to push both.

I suggest the Kicker ZX750.1. But you will need the dual 2 ohm sub. It will run the amp at 4 ohm with about 300-400 watts. Then when you get the second sub, get another dual 2 ohm. If wired correctly the will run at 2 ohm with 750 watts. You could aslo use Kicker's ZX1000.1. It will do 1000 watts at 2 ohm. It all depends on how much money you want to spend.
